gpt4 book ai didi

javascript - Onclick 不适用于表格单元格?

转载 作者:太空宇宙 更新时间:2023-11-03 20:30:41 25 4
gpt4 key购买 nike

我目前正在尝试制作一个井字棋盘,但它不受 JavaScript 的 innerHTML 函数的影响。我正在尝试更改第一个空单元格内的 h1,以便在单击该单元格时说 X,但它不起作用。感谢您的帮助。

function click1() {
document.getElementById("text1").innerHTML = "X";
}
* {
position: relative;
top: 0;
bottom: 0;
right: 0;
left: 0;
margin: auto;
}
table {
height: 300px;
width: 300px;
}
td {
border: 1px solid black;

}
<table>
<tr>
<td id="1" onclick="click1"><h1 id="text1"></h1></td>
<td></td>
<td></td>
</tr>
<tr>
<td></td>
<td></td>
<td></td>
</tr>
<tr>
<td></td>
<td></td>
<td></td>
</tr>
</table>

最佳答案

据我了解,您必须在 CSS 中的 onclick 事件上调用整个函数。

应该是这样的:

<td id="1" onclick="click1()"><h1 id="text1"></h1></td>

关于javascript - Onclick 不适用于表格单元格?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/42682575/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com